Du befindest Dich im Archiv vom ABAKUS Online Marketing Forum. Hier kannst Du Dich für das Forum mit den aktuellen Beiträgen registrieren.

MySQL: Datenbankverbindung

Ajax, Hijax, Microformats, RDF, Markup, HTML, PHP, CSS, MySQL, htaccess, robots.txt, CGI, Java, Javascript usw.
Neues Thema Antworten
twiggie
PostRank 8
PostRank 8
Beiträge: 887
Registriert: 30.05.2005, 09:23

Beitrag von twiggie » 02.06.2005, 14:24

Hallo zusammen,

ich muss folgendes realisieren:

Daten aus einem Warenwirtschaftsprogramm (ca. 5000 Artikel und 1000 Kundendaten) müssen möglichst automatisiert (also einfach per knopfdruck) in eine MySQL Datenbank geschrieben werden, bzw. vorhandene Daten aktualisiert werden.
Ach ja, es geht nicht um eine einmalige Sache, sondern um regelmäßiges automatisches updaten des Shops.


Der Haken an der Sache:

Die Datenbanken liegen auf dem localhost auf mein Managed Server und sind soweit ich weiß von "ausserhalb" nicht erreichbar, sondern nur von Programmen, die auf dem Server liegen, aus ansprechbar.

Wie würdet Ihr das Lösen? (Aufwand, Performance usw.)

a) Script schreiben, dass auf dem Serverliegt und quasi als "Dolmetscher" fungiert. -> Wahrscheinlich viel zu kompliziert.

b) Mit CSV-Dateien arbeiten die dann auch wieder mittels Script in die Datenbank eingelesen wird. -> Keine Live-Connection.

c) Einfach Billig-Webspace mit Datenbank mieten, welche Externen Zugriff ermöglicht. -> Unnötige laufende Kosten.

d) Gaaaanz anders - Eure Idee :D


Vielen Dank schonmal!

twiggie

Anzeige von ABAKUS

von Anzeige von ABAKUS »

SEO Consulting bei ABAKUS Internet Marketing
Erfahrung seit 2002
  • persönliche Betreuung
  • individuelle Beratung
  • kompetente Umsetzung

Jetzt anfragen: 0511 / 300325-0.


marc75
PostRank 9
PostRank 9
Beiträge: 1916
Registriert: 06.10.2004, 09:36

Beitrag von marc75 » 02.06.2005, 15:48

wie gut kennst du dir mit Programmiersprachen aus? gut oder sogar sehr gut, dann wirds kein problem.

Schreibe local eine Anwendung die dein WWS ausliest und xml oder csv Dateien erstellt, die Dateien sollte deine Anwendung automatisch via ftp auf deinen Server laden, nach dem Hochladen ruft die Anwendung eine Datei von deinen Server auf die dann das einlesen der Dateien startet.

Um Probleme im Shop zu vermeiden Nutze am besten gespiegelte Tabellen oder so, halt first and second.

twiggie
PostRank 8
PostRank 8
Beiträge: 887
Registriert: 30.05.2005, 09:23

Beitrag von twiggie » 02.06.2005, 16:05

Hallo marc75,

ich kann das leider nicht selber proggen. Mir stehen 2 Programmierer zur Verfügung. Der eine (A) ist für das WWS zuständig. Der andere (B) für den Shop.
Jeder kämpft quasi auf seinem gebiet und ich versuche das ganze jetzt mit einem Konzept zu "verheiraten".

A würde am liebsten direkt/ Live in die Datenbank schreiben und B solls ermöglichen. Ich fürchte ein halsbrecherisches Unterfangen :(

Wir dachten auch schon an einen CSV-Import. Jedoch wirds da was haben, denn auch Kundendaten, die verändert wurden (Passwöter etc.) sollen natürlich wieder im WWS eingegliedert werden. Daher also mein Traum von einer Liveanbindung, so als hing der Shopserver bei uns im lokalen Netzwerk.

Ideen?

twiggie

Indigo
PostRank 7
PostRank 7
Beiträge: 647
Registriert: 03.01.2005, 12:48

Beitrag von Indigo » 02.06.2005, 19:01

Ich muss ganz ehrlich sagen, dass es wohl einfacher wäre das alles auf nen externen Server zu spielen. So teuer ist das auch nicht und du brauchst nicht andauernd irgendwelche Dateien transferieren, sondern kannst direkt an die SQL Datenbank ran.

auftragslinker
PostRank 7
PostRank 7
Beiträge: 525
Registriert: 21.04.2005, 14:36

Beitrag von auftragslinker » 02.06.2005, 19:51

wo ist das problem, ein php script zu schreiben, dass die daten per post erhält und dann in die datenbank schreibt, bzw auch auf post-befehl daten ausliefert? sollte doch nun wirklich für eine schnelle und unkomplizierte lösung sorgen...

twiggie
PostRank 8
PostRank 8
Beiträge: 887
Registriert: 30.05.2005, 09:23

Beitrag von twiggie » 03.06.2005, 08:48

Danke für Eure Antworten!

Wir werden jetzt mal sehen, was wir daraus machen können.

twiggie

pi-de
PostRank 6
PostRank 6
Beiträge: 406
Registriert: 22.03.2003, 11:06

Beitrag von pi-de » 05.06.2005, 10:44

auftragslinker hat geschrieben:wo ist das problem, ein php script zu schreiben, dass die daten per post erhält und dann in die datenbank schreibt, bzw auch auf post-befehl daten ausliefert? sollte doch nun wirklich für eine schnelle und unkomplizierte lösung sorgen...
Na, da kennt sich einer aus.

a) Kundendaten = Datenschutz
b) 5.000 Artikel und 10.000 Stammdaten eines
WWS via Post zu übertragen... Wenn man sich
keinen Server leisten kann, hat man ohnehin
ein Zeitlimit.

Antworten
  • Vergleichbare Themen
    Antworten
    Zugriffe
    Letzter Beitrag